Subject: Possibility of fixing ASUS M51SE laptops graphic BIOS bug in current Lucid Lynx Kernel ?

Possibility of fixing ASUS M51SE laptops graphic BIOS bug
in current Lucid Lynx Kernel ?

ASUS M51SE laptops graphic BIOS
assigns a wrong prefetchable mmio window to bridge 00:01.0  (etc.)

A patch - asus-m51se-pci-quirk -
to be inserted in
. arch/X86/pci/fixup.c
. arch/ia64/pci/fixup.c
has been written in spring 2009.

It works.

It has not yet been incorporated in current kernel

Is it possible to backport this corrective
in Lucid Lynx's kernel ?
